Description

This episode features publishing wizz Sarah Garnham, poet Bridget Minamore  and dance artistic director Alex Whitley. Full biogs below.


The  show is introduced by Patricia Hamilton, Charlie Pullen and features Rupert Dannreuther from School of English and Drama at Queen Mary.


Rupert Dannreuther

Rupert  is responsible for marketing within Queen Mary’s School of English and  Drama. He has worked for numerous organisations including Cineworld,  Hackney Empire, The Yard Theatre and Rose Bruford College. In his spare  time he runs To Do List a website about offbeat things to do in London.

Sarah Garnham

Sarah  graduated from QMUL with an English degree in 2016. She now works as a  PR Executive in the busy children's books department at Egmont  Publishing and has worked for other publishers including Penguin Random  House, HarperCollins and Canongate.

Bridget Minamore

Bridget  Minamore is a British-Ghanaian writer from south-east London. She is a  poet, critic, essayist, and journalist, often writing about pop culture,  theatre, race and class. Titanic (Out-Spoken Press), her debut pamphlet  of poems on modern love and loss, was published in May 2016.

Alexander Whitley

Alexander  Whitley is a London-based choreographer working at the cutting edge of  British contemporary dance. As artistic director of Alexander Whitley  Dance Company he has developed a reputation for a bold interdisciplinary  approach to dance making. He has also created work for several of the  UK's leading companies including the Royal Ballet, Rambert, Balletboyz,  Candoco and Birmingham Royal Ballet.

Show and Tell is a series of TED-talk style events where  speakers from the arts, humanities and creative industries tell their  stories at Queen Mary University of London. Find out more: https://bit.ly/showandtell20.
